Buena Park sits at an unusual point on the calendar for this trade, and that is what this page is about. The housing here went up largely across the post-war decades, which means the door on your garage is almost certainly not the original one. It is the door that went in during the 1990s or the 2000s to replace the original, and that door is now fifteen to thirty years old in its own right. What fails in this city is the replacement rather than the thing it replaced, and knowing that changes what a technician looks for before the van doors are even open.

Why the door failing here is the second one, not the first

Work the dates forward and the position is straightforward. The bulk of this city's housing was built out through the post-war decades, and the doors hung on it at the time were the light one-piece tilt-up panels of that period — a single slab of timber or thin steel on jamb-mounted hardware, opened by hand, with no motor anywhere near it. Those doors had a long life but not an unlimited one, and across this city they came off within a fairly narrow window: roughly the 1990s into the 2000s, when the steel sectional had become both the default and cheap, and when an opener had stopped being an optional extra and become the assumed fitting. That wave of work is what we call the first replacement generation. A great many Buena Park garages are still running it, and it is now somewhere between fifteen and thirty years old.

What makes that useful rather than merely historical is how consistent those installations are. A replacement from that window is typically the same short list of parts: a steel sectional door, most often built from single-skin pan sections with no back skin and no reinforcing strut across the top; a torsion spring chosen at the cheapest acceptable rating for a door of that nominal size rather than derived from the door's measured weight; light two-inch track used as the house standard even on widths that warranted a heavier gauge; plain steel rollers running on unsealed bearings on short stems; and a chain-drive opener of the same vintage, its rail hung from whatever timber happened to be directly above it. None of that was wrong on the day it went in. It was ordinary, competently fitted, and specified to a price, which is a different thing from being specified to the door.

The consequence of a whole system going in on one day is that it comes to the end of its life on roughly one day too. Every component in that list started its cycle count at the same moment and has done the same number of openings since, so they age in step with one another. That is a different situation from a garage where parts have been renewed piecemeal across the decades — in that garage one item is tired and the rest have life in them. Here the assembly is old as a unit. The practical value is predictive: knowing what was in the box in 1998 tells a technician which component is nearest to letting go before he has looked at the door, and which three or four will follow it within a couple of years. There is nothing clever about it. It is just knowing what that generation of installation consisted of.

It also forces a conversation that most of the cities we cover do not require. Where one part has failed on an otherwise sound door, you repair that part, and nobody should be steering you anywhere else — that is a large share of the calls we take here and it stays a repair. Where several major components of one system are all genuinely at the end of their service life together, renewing one of them is treating a symptom, and you are better off hearing that at the first visit than working it out across the third. Neither answer is the default in this city. We argue it from component condition and measured remaining life, in whichever direction the door actually points. What we fix most often in Buena Park

  • A spring that was specified down rather than up

    The correct torsion spring is derived from three things: the weight of the door, the height it has to travel, and the diameter of the drums. What went on a great many doors in the first replacement wave was instead the cheapest spring in the range that would nominally lift a door of that size — the minimum acceptable rating rather than the measured one. It lifts the door, so it passes. It also sits closer to its own working limit on every single cycle than a properly derived spring does, and that shortens its life by a margin nobody can see until the day it lets go. The point is not that somebody was careless twenty years ago. The point is that fitting the identical part again simply repeats the interval, and re-speccing upward at replacement adds no labour at all, because the door is already open when we do it.

  • Two-inch track carrying a door that wanted heavier

    Track is made in gauges, and the gauge is supposed to follow the width and mass of the door hanging in it. Light two-inch track was used as the standard fitting across the whole range in that period, including on double-width doors carrying real weight. Fifteen or twenty years of cycles later the symptoms are easy to recognise: vertical track that visibly flexes as the door breaks away from the floor, radius sections that have opened out where the door makes its transition, fixing holes at the jamb worn oval, and rollers wearing flat on one face because nothing is holding them true through the curve. Renewing the rollers on track in that condition is money spent on the consequence rather than the cause, and the new rollers wear out on the same schedule as the last set.

  • Pan sections with nothing keeping them straight

    A single-skin steel section is a shallow formed pan: one layer of steel, no back skin, no core. That is perfectly serviceable in itself, but the section is only as stiff as its own shape, and the top section is the one that carries the opener arm — which loads it hard at a single bracket every time the door moves. Struts across the top section were an extra part, and in this generation of installation they were frequently left off. Twenty years on we find the top section bowed inward around the arm bracket, and occasionally the bracket beginning to pull its own fixings through the skin. It is not automatically terminal; a strut fitted now will often stop the bow progressing. But it has to be seen and dealt with before anybody bolts a stronger opener onto it.

  • An opener rail hung from whatever was overhead

    The opener in these garages is usually the same age as the door, because both went in on the same morning, and the rail was hung from a post-war garage ceiling without much ceremony. What turns up is a rear hanger lagged into a single member that was never intended to take a repeated pulling load, sometimes a lag driven through a ceiling board that has been slowly working itself loose, and occasionally a fixing into timber that is not carrying anything structural at all. The tells are a rail that visibly shifts when the door starts to move and a hanger hole that has gone oval. The answer is to span onto sound framing rather than to drive a longer screw into a hole that has already failed once, and that is a modest job set against what happens when the anchor finally releases under load.
